About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ml
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ml is used to treat psoriasis and dermatitis. Psoriasis is an autoimmune disorder in which skin cells multiply faster than usual, leading to skin build-up into bumpy (uneven) red patches covered with white scales. Dermatitis is generally known as skin inflammation which is characterized by red, itchy, and swollen skin.
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ml is a combination of two medicines, namely: Betamethasone and Zinc sulphate. Betamethasone works by inhibiting the release of chemical messengers that cause inflammation and redness. Zinc sulphate acts as an antiseptic. Together,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ml helps in treating psoriasis and dermatitis.
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ml is for external use only. You are advised to use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ml for as long as your doctor has prescribed it for you, depending on your medical condition. In some cases, you may experience certain common side effects, such as itching, irritation, and redness. Most of these side effects do not require medical attention and will resolve gradually over time. However, you are advised to talk to your doctor if you experience these side effects persistently.
Do not use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ml if you had a skin reaction or irritation to any steroid medicine. Consult your doctor before using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Do not use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ml in more than prescribed doses or on a large skin area for a longer duration as it may cause adverse effects. Do not wrap or cover the treated area with a bandage/dressing unless advised by your doctor.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ml is not recommended for children.

Drug Warnings
Do not use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ml if you are allergic to any of the contents. Avoid using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ml on skin affected by the virus, fungi, bacteria, parasites, or if you have thin skin, acne, rosacea, ulcers, or broken skin. Inform your doctor if you have/had skin reaction or irritation to any steroid medicine; if you use other medicines containing steroids, kidney or liver disease. Consult your doctor before using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ml if you are pregnant or breastfeeding. Do not use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ml in more than prescribed doses or on a large skin area for a longer duration as it may cause adverse effects. Do not wrap or cover the treated area with a bandage unless advised by your doctor.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ml is not recommended for children.

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ml contains a steroid; therefore, it should not be used for longer durations unless prescribed by a doctor. If your condition does not improve despite using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ml for a few weeks, consult your doctor, he/she may prescribe you an alternate medicine.
Avoid concomitant use of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ml with other topical products such as cosmetics, sunscreens, lotions, moisturisers, insect repellent creams, and other gels.
Do not cover the treated skin with dressing/bandage after applying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ml unless told by the doctor. Covering the skin can increase the amount of medicine absorbed through the skin leading to harmful effects.
To treat your condition effectually, continue using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ml for as long as your doctor has prescribed it. Do not be reluctant to speak with your doctor if you experience any difficulty while using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ml.
Avoid using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ml on the face, armpits, mucous membrane, and genitals as it increases the absorption of the steroid.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ml should be used on the face only if advised by the doctor.
Do not use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ml if you are allergic to any of its contents. Avoid using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ml on skin affected by fungi, viruses, bacteria, parasites, or if you have thin skin, rosacea, acne, ulcers, or broken skin.
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ml is only for external use. Take a small quantity of the product and apply it as a thin layer on the clean and dry affected areas as prescribed by the doctor.
No, you should not stop using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ml even if your symptoms are relieved as it may cause symptoms to return or worsen. Always follow the duration of treatment that the doctor has prescribed for you to get its full benefits.
Avoid contact with the nose, mouth or eyes. In case of accidental contact with these areas, rinse off with plenty of water thoroughly. Wash your hands before and after use, unless your hands are the affected area to prevent the spreading of infection. Do not wrap or cover the treated area with a bandage/dressing unless it is advised by the doctor.
You should not use higher than the recommended dose of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ml for longer periods as it may cause skin thinning. Always follow the dose and duration prescribed by the doctor to prevent the side effects.
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ml should be stored in a cool and dry place away from sunlight. Keep it out of sight and reach of children.
The side effects of Betaderm-Z Lotion 30 ml include itching, irritation and redness. Consult the doctor if any of these side effects persist or worsen.
